Good for very basic review November 3, 2007 2 out of 2 found this review helpful
I bought this having high expectations after reading other's comments about this dvd. However, this DVD is so basic that I do not believe it would help the average user in their Calculus class much. Although the instructor knows his stuff, his explanations are so basic and he gives no details into what you are doing that it leaves the students confused and lost. The instructor also doesn't seem confident when solving problems so that you may be discourage from listening further. Again, I believe this is a good basic, and I mean very basic review for calculus, if you are serious about learning the concepts there are much better (and often cheaper) books out there. After being disappointed with the purchase of this DVD, I bought "HOW TO ACE CALCULUS: The Streetwise Guide" from Colin Adams, and found it to have much more usefulness. It covers much more of the concepts that you will run in your calculus classes, is much clearer and the book is written so that it is easy to follow and it cost much less than half the price of this DVD.
